Help with a gasket replacement

1969 Massey Ferguson MF40

I'm not sure what gasket this is or even where to start to look on how to get to it. My thoughts are remove steering wheel, instrument panel then some how get down to it. I do have a manual on my tractor if someone knew what this is.

Problem: tractor is leaking a decent amount of oil below steering wheel/ below the battery. [/img]
13414.jpg
 
I would wash it real good, and run it for a little bit to see where the oil is coming from (if you can't see where exactly its leaking). That tractor has hydrostatic steering, and it doesn't look like its coming from the steering system.
 
2 other places to look than the steering: 1) the oil line the to the oil pressure gauge and 2) the instant reverse trans oil filter, visible on the right of the picture. Probably the line to the gauge. Have you had to add power steering
fluid? Pump reservoir doesn't hold much, so if steering is what's leaking ...
 
If it is the steering control unit, it's either a line or the seal around the input shaft under the wheel and you'd need to remove the unit and take the top off. I got the seal from the dealer.
 
I haven't gotten to mess with it the past few days but it's definitely engine oil. I put about 5 quarts in it to run it for 20 mins and it's pretty much ran out.
